Output 035dc30aed6602733f17f71d535868b67dceb67175bf737eb49f2f1adc16b23e:6

value
585145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 235afb0165f42f86b70176ad80f7a8b41e0f9367 OP_EQUAL
address
34uxZh9pCKLBetj7iqSuMLVqzVQ9hpEAQt
transaction
035dc30aed6602733f17f71d535868b67dceb67175bf737eb49f2f1adc16b23e
spent
true